Additional Features
•  Users can work individually or share the same CPU.
• Up to n users can work with m CPUs where n and m are the switch size acquired.
•  High density (similar to SCSI) input and output ports that interface cables plug into adapt to PS/2 and SUN platform devices.
•  Power cycle circuit control allows the NTI switch to be powered OFF, then ON, at any time without affecting the attached
CPUs.
•  Power cycle circuit control allows the attached CPUs to be powered OFF, then ON, at any time without affecting the switch or
other attached CPU.
•  OSD enabled system with security features optionally enabled on a port by port basis.
•  A microprocessor is dedicated to each CPU, preventing connected CPUs from locking up.
•  Each connected CPU can boot without a keyboard or mouse.
•  Keyboard and mouse interface cable can be hot-plugged during operation.
•  LCD display on the front panel shows the CPU to which each user is connected.
•  10 connection setups can be saved in memory by the user for instant setup recall.
•  No dip switches or jumpers necessary to configure.
•  Video formats up to 1900X1200 can be displayed from all platforms. (A VGA multi-scan monitor must be used)
•  User’s keyboard and mouse can control the switch using the On Screen Display (OSD) of each user’s connections :
•  Names can be assigned to the CPUs
•  Password security on a port-enabled basis.
•  RS-232 control allows control of the switch with one CPU serial port.
•  Power required is 110 or 220 VAC @ 50-60 Hz at less than 50 watts.
•  ST-MX multi-console adapter is compatible for system expansion.
